在MATLAB中调用Excel数据,首先需要确保Excel与MATLAB成功连接。一种常用的方法是通过创建一个M文件来实现,确保文件保存在MATLAB默认目录中,可以避免路径错误。另一种方式是直接使用MATLAB内置函数xlsread和xlswrite进行读写操作。例如,使用xlsread函数读取Excel文件中的数据,具体步骤如下:打开MATLAB,新建M文件,编写代码读取指定Excel文件的数据。同样,xlswrite函数可用于将MATLAB中的数据写入Excel文件。
另一种连接Excel和MATLAB的方法是通过加载宏。具体操作为:打开Excel,依次点击“文件”、“选项”、“加载项”,然后点击“管理:COM加载项”,再点击“转到”按钮,在弹出的对话框中找到MATLAB中的“exlink”工具箱,选中“excllink”,点击“确定”。这样,Excel与MATLAB便可以实现数据交互。使用这种方法,可以直接在Excel中调用MATLAB函数,处理数据更加灵活便捷。
除了上述方法,还可以使用更高级的接口,如MATLAB的ExcelLink工具箱。ExcelLink允许用户在Excel环境中直接编写MATLAB代码,从而实现数据处理和分析的无缝集成。要使用ExcelLink,需要在Excel中安装相应的加载项。安装完成后,用户可以在Excel中直接调用MATLAB函数,进行数据的读取、处理和输出。这种方式不仅提高了工作效率,还使得数据分析变得更加直观。
需要注意的是,无论采用哪种方法,都需要确保MATLAB和Excel版本兼容。此外,处理大型数据集时,可能需要考虑内存管理和性能优化。通过合理配置和优化代码,可以有效提高数据处理效率,确保分析结果的准确性。
总之,MATLAB与Excel的数据交互提供了多种途径,用户可以根据具体需求选择合适的方法。无论是简单的数据读取,还是复杂的分析任务,MATLAB都能提供强大的支持。熟练掌握这些方法,将有助于提高数据处理的效率和准确性。
温馨提示:答案为网友推荐,仅供参考